Anstey tops Superbike standings

by isleofman.com 1st June 2011

The Flying Kiwi began to spread his wings at the TT practice session last night (Wednesday).

Bruce Anstey lapped the Mountain Course at nearly 129.7mph to log the fastest Superbike time of the week so far.

Speaking to Chris Kinley live on Manx Radio TT after his Superbike lap, Anstey was typically low key (listen to audio file below): 

Cameron Donald was quickest on the Supersport machines last night, while Gary Dunlop now tops the Superstock standings after he clocked nearly 128.5mph.

Donald topped 125mph, but was short of Michael Dunlop's mark from Tuesday evening's session. 

Meanwhile in the sidecars, double winners from TT2010 Klaus Klaffenbock and Dan Sayle set the fastest time of the week so far, lapping at over 113.7mph.
